The hiring/interview process here is fairly standard. The HR director made it very easy by providing feedback and being very candid at the onset of the hiring process. On the day of the interview, you meet with the Hiring Director, your direct report (Manager), and then usually the assistant director or director of the department. Each interview lasts about 30 minutes. The interview questions are mostly behavioural, with a few questions pertaining to specific skill sets they would like. I enjoyed the process because it felt as if they were really interested in me, and what I had to offer. The interview was very loose and conversational. I guess they wouldn't bring you into the office at this point, if they weren't already comfortable with the applicant and ready to make an offer if they felt the feeling was mutual.
